The UK Ministry of Defence awarded TKMS Atlas UK a contract to develop and supply the next generation countermeasure (NGCM) system for the Royal Navy submarine fleet.
As a key element of the Royal Navy's underwater defensive aids suite programme, the system aims to address underwater threats for current and future submarine platforms.
TKMS Atlas UK will collaborate with Babcock International Group, with the defence company providing launcher technology, platform integration on existing platforms, and through-life support.
Both companies entered the programme following more than three years of joint research and development prior to the contract award.
Financial details were withheld after the involved parties agreed not to disclose the contract value.
TKMS Atlas UK said that work on the programme will draw upon its torpedo countermeasure research capabilities alongside its expertise in hydro-acoustics, sonar systems, underwater communications, sensor engineering, and systems integration.
It added that future work will focus on delivery, integration, and progressive capability enhancements across the operational lifecycle of the submarine platforms.
